While still being busy cleaning out my desk and finishing old projects, I came across a project which I almost forgot about: The MIG-15 to 40K build. It’s buried somewhere in the guard section I think. I got a cheap (5 euro) 1/48 revel kit of the MIG-15, apparently one of the first and most successful fighter jets in history (Wikipedia).

I thought that the basic shape would make a nice Imperial Navy plane, so I set of to make some extra engines and do some remodelling to fit our greatly distorted 40K figures.

I planned to add guns in the nose slit and extent the nose to an eagle like beak.
Shortly after adding the engines to the plane I decided I didn’t like the general composition and I thrashed the plane, crudely cutting of the engines and tossing the remains in the bitzbox.

When I rediscovered it, I just finished reading a thread about an Ork fighter made form a WWII propeller fighter. I thought this was a great idea, and the somewhat damaged MIG-15 would be a nice greenskin plane with some decent remodelling and adding of gubbins.
I had to lengthen the plane by 4 cm to make it a decent size and I wanted to lengthen the nose as well, making a shark like nose with teeth along the side. When test fitting the plasticard for the nose I accidentally stumbled upon a different shape, an inverse teardrop.

I really loved this shape and it reminded me somewhat of old cars with the large grilles in front, so I added a vertical grille to reinforce this look.

I added a raised edge for the grille piece so it will look more like a car grille and the plastic structure behind it was laid horizontal to enhance the optical difference. It was at this point that a friend of mine remarked that it would look great to make those horizontal pieces wood coloured just like some old timers have.
I added another raised band directly behind the wood

The point of the tear drop continues to about half of the plane getting a wider angle along the way. This was really annoying work as it had to fit naturally, but I couldn’t figure out at which slope the angle decreased so I had to glue one piece in the right position, trim it to shape neatly and than add support structures and the other piece. It’s made from 0,3mm plasticard and not the strongest part of the model.


Of course I also added a cockpit with a pilot, the ork I had planned didn’t fit well enough, so I had to make a gretchin pilot. As I didn’t have any gretchin, I made a slightly larger one from a wolf rider goblin. He will get either a helmeted head with goggles, or only goggles, I haven’t figured that out yet. He is secured with a 5 point harness sporting a flashy goblin glyph buckle. His left arm will be holding a control stick. The dashboard thingy is from the MIG-15 kit with plastic rod and tube adding where the meters where.

I want to make the plane a Soviet/goblin plane, including a red star with the hammer and sickle. Although I’d prefer to paint it yellow but this is not really Soviet.
An idea for the base and the pilot I had was to have it soaring over a hill or mountain with the pilot waving to a guardsman on the top of it. However, I do not have any decently size hands for the pilot and sculpting one is beyond my skills. I do however have a bunch of hooks which would look great on a goblin, which could also be linked to the sickle on the star if removing the hammer.
Still thinking on that one…

Weapons will be added to the wing attachments, probably lasers. I was also thinking about adding a defensive gun turret, possibly with a limbless ork hardwired into the guns, directly behind the cockpit.
Cockpit will have rounded glass, added in strips like a barrel most likely.
I was also thinking about a hood ornament, but I don’t know of any orks/goblins small enough to use for this.
The steering flaps are going to be fully moveable until I know how I want it to be posed, then I’ll glue them.

Smallish update, haven't got too much time on my hands lately:

The hull is completely plated, defensive gun emplacement is added, work on the gunner has started, rear fins are done and moveable, Backplate of cockpit is added.

All plating done and most of the space between the plates has been made big enough to make the weld lines later.
The gun emplacement is added as well, I was planning to make it removable, but I though it would be easier to make the gun removable and simply extent the cockpit over the emplacement when not using the gun.



This is a quick concept sketchy thingy in CS of the cockpit glass, just bands of curved clear plastic with metal beems in between.


With rear fins in place, two pins allow the fins to move until I glue them in the proper position.


The backplate, made with mesh because it looks cool. This was actually pretty hard to do, because the mesh I used didn’t adhere to the glue to well. There is some sort of oily coating on it which I can’t remove. As it’s originally used for filtering biological materials, I can imagine it’s working as intented


And the start of the gunner.
Yes, that’s an ork, a very unfortunate ork. I can image that a gretchin capable of keeping his own plane must be able to subdue an ork, which in this case is going to be hardwired into the defensive gun.
The guns will be hung on either side and he will get lots of wires, cables, armoured plates and general tech gubbins.

So, another smallish update today. Been working on the gunner, he’s slowly being incorporated into the plane.


With the guns off, the guns are from the boyz box (or however it’s called) with an ammo drum attached made from plasticrod + card.
He sits (if you can call it that) on a beakie bike tire, with just a bunch of guitar wire drilled into his belly. The guns will get some more armouring and of course a bunch or rivets. I also need to make the slot which spits out the shells and I'm planning on making a few bullet holes/craters on the tail to show the (im)perfect marksmanship of the gunner


At this point the guns can still move, I’m planning to keep them that way, but I still need to figure out a decent way to do it. (Ideas?)
I will make some piston like rods between the guns and the ork, and of course a whole bunch of wiring.

On to his head:

And on a ‘steek’ (somehow I see the way Jose Jalapeños talks as how a goblin would talk…)


The top of his head has been shaved off and traded for a piece of plasticard, roughly cut to shape, and (I think) a beakie bike wheel cap.
The entire right side of his face is going to be rebuild in ‘card, his right eye have been drilled through and two rods have been glued in as a kind of bionik/sensor eye. The left eye will get a visor using the round target thingy supplied with the boyz box. He will get one of those jaw plates around his chin with the teeth filed off (as a symbol for his submission).

That’s about it for now, hopefully I will be able to finish him tonight.
I’m also making a mechanical gun turret, because I didn’t know how this would look (and I’m still not too sure) but not much progress on that yet.
